Voltammetric studies on the α-tocopherol anion and α-tocopheroxyl (Vitamin E) radical in acetonitrile

open access: yesElectrochemistry Communications, 1999
Abstract The α-tocopheroxyl radical was generated voltammetrically by one-electron oxidation of the α-tocopherol anion ( E  r 1/2 =−0.73 V versus Ag|Ag + ) that was prepared by reacting α-tocopherol with Et 4 NOH in acetonitrile (with Bu 4 NPF 6 as the supporting electrolyte).
